Transaction 93e73b3975e0e6dea8755403a6fd18a9d4e81a65d6adee2605711ef540e2e3e4

2 Input
2 Outputs
  • 93e73b3975e0e6dea8755403a6fd18a9d4e81a65d6adee2605711ef540e2e3e4:0
  • value  1169155
    address  3D957vaRXeCk8onnU68xWjc6oV6XjRdJPA
  • 93e73b3975e0e6dea8755403a6fd18a9d4e81a65d6adee2605711ef540e2e3e4:1
  • value  2552564
    address  3FGXuoLFCAhSLyT6cdum9bzKnTNFnkz9Ad